In the future, the Netherlands will certainly no more enable ships to get rid of vapours from their holds– called degassing– while en route. This nation-wide restriction suggests that the market quickly requires to have accessibility to enough risk-free and also eco accountable options. The Ministry of Infrastructure and also Water Management has actually made EUR 250,000 offered for tests with mobile degassing systems.

After discharging their fluid freight, ships require to be able to get rid of the continuing to be vapours from their keep in an eco accountable way. At existing, this treatment– ‘degassing’– is commonly done while the ship is still en route. During degassing, the vapours that have actually continued to be in a vessel’s hold are gotten rid of, after which the vessel can absorb brand-new freight.
Minister Van Nieuwenhuizen checked out Rotterdam’s Seinehaven today to go to a test with a mobile degassing system. ‘It is important to me that we quickly arrange good alternatives to releasing vapours while en route. The existing procedure creates health risks for crews and local residents and is hazardous to the environment. We need to quickly determine the best alternative to this practice, and these tests will help.’
